Identification by Phage Display and Characterization of Two Neutralizing Chimpanzee Monoclonal Antibodies to the Hepatitis E Virus Capsid Protein
15 Jun 2000
Abstract excerpt
Two monoclonal antibodies (MAbs) against the ORF2 protein of the SAR-55 strain of hepatitis E virus (HEV) were isolated by phage display from a cDNA library of chimpanzee (Pan troglodytes) gamma1/kappa antibody genes. Both MAbs, HEV#4 and HEV#31, bound to reduced, denatured open reading frame 2 (ORF2) protein in a Western blot, suggesting that they recognize linear epitopes. The affinities (equilibrium...
